LocalShare is built from the ground up on a zero-knowledge, local-first architecture. Your files, metadata, and personal data never touch external servers, databases, or cloud providers. All transfers occur directly peer-to-peer (P2P) between your authenticated devices on your local network.

LocalShare requests only the minimum runtime permissions required to facilitate local offline file transfers:
| Permission | Purpose & Scope |
|---|---|
Nearby Devices (API 33+)NEARBY_WIFI_DEVICES |
Used to discover nearby LocalShare peers on local Wi-Fi and host offline Wi-Fi Direct hotspots. Configured with usesPermissionFlags="neverForLocation" so physical location is never derived. |
Location (Legacy API ≤ 32)ACCESS_FINE_LOCATION |
Only requested on legacy Android 8–12 devices where the Android OS mandates location permission for local Wi-Fi hardware scanning. LocalShare never reads or records GPS coordinates. |
Camera (Optional)CAMERA |
Used exclusively for optical scanning of QR codes (to connect to Web Share portals and Wi-Fi Direct Hotspots). No photos or video frames are ever saved, stored, or transmitted. |
Storage & MediaREAD_MEDIA_* / SAF |
Used to read the specific files or folders you explicitly choose to send, and to save incoming received files into your device's Download/LocalShare directory. |
NotificationsPOST_NOTIFICATIONS |
Used to display active file transfer progress, streaming velocity, remaining time (ETA), and incoming transfer approval alerts. |
Foreground ServiceFOREGROUND_SERVICE |
Ensures uninterrupted file streaming when the app is minimized or the phone screen turns off during large multi-gigabyte transfers. |

When you use the "Share via Web Browser" feature, LocalShare spins up an ephemeral HTTP server on your local Wi-Fi IP (port 53317). Only devices connected to your exact same Wi-Fi router who possess the session PIN or scan the QR code can access the shared files. The web portal terminates immediately when closed.
LocalShare does not collect personal information from any individuals, including children under the age of 13. The application is completely safe for all audiences and complies with the Children's Online Privacy Protection Act (COPPA) and General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R).
LocalShare is currently 100% ad-free and does not collect or request the Google Advertising Identifier (GAID). There are no third-party advertising tracking SDKs active in the current version of the application.
If future updates introduce optional advertising to support ongoing maintenance, this policy will be updated with full disclosure of any partner networks, and users will retain complete control to reset or delete advertising identifiers via their Android system settings.
